How to Make a Satin Ribbon Rose
First, take the ribbon that will become the rose petal. We will fold it using a triangle technique: fold the top right corner toward you down to the base of the ribbon, then fold the resulting triangle over to the back, returning to a square end. Sew the base of each new folded triangle so it holds its shape. This stitching is crucial—it allows you to pull the thread later, gathering the ribbon to create a lush, voluminous texture for your flower.
Next, take the stitched side of the ribbon and start rolling it tightly into a tube from the edge. Make sure to periodically secure the layers with stitches as you roll. By continuing this wrapping and sewing process, your ribbon will gradually take the shape of a beautiful rose.
Adding Green Ribbon Leaves
To complement your handmade flower with realistic green leaves, cut a 10 cm (4-inch) strip of green ribbon and fold it into a triangle by bringing both edges to the center. Stitch the bottom of this triangle and connect the sharp corners using a thread. This shapes a lovely leaf, which you then need to sew securely to the base of your rose.
Repeat this leaf-making process with two more ribbon strips, and attach them evenly around the rose. The final result is an absolutely stunning, handmade ribbon flower perfect for decorations or gifts!
